Specificity
-
ATPase (Phospho-Ser16) Antibody detects endogenous levels of ATPase only when phosphorylated at Ser16.
PhosphorylationH:S16 M:S16 R:S16
-
Purification
- The antibody was purified from rabbit antiserum by affinity-chromatography using phospho peptide. The antibody against non-phospho peptide was removed by chromatography using corresponding non-phospho peptide.
-
Purity
- > 95 %
-
Immunogen
- The antiserum was produced against synthesized peptide derived from human ATPase around the phosphorylation site of Ser16.
